Located in the vibrant heart of Erskineville, The Imperial is an absolute cornerstone of the Sydney LGBTQ+ scene and an essential destination on any global gay map. Known worldwide as the 'Spiritual Home of Priscilla' after its starring role in the iconic film *The Adventures of Priscilla, Queen of the Desert*, this legendary gay bar has been a sanctuary for queer expression and flamboyant celebration since 1983. Today, The Imperial offers a multi-layered experience across its beautifully restored art-deco floors. On the ground level, guests can enjoy 'Priscilla’s,' where the famous 'Drag ’n’ Dine' experience pairs high-energy cabaret performances with a gourmet, vegetarian-friendly menu. If you’re looking to dance, the Basement hosts high-octane DJ sets and late-night parties that attract gay men and the broader queer community for a night of unbridled hedonism. For a breath of fresh air, 'Imperial Up' provides a stunning rooftop bar featuring open-air pizzas and creative cocktails. Recently heritage-listed for its cultural significance, The Imperial remains a 'palace of pleasure' where diversity is celebrated and individuality is the only rule. Whether you're visiting for the world-class drag or the legendary dance floors, it remains the beating heart of queer life in Sydney.
